The Crazy Horse Memorial is one of the most popular attractions in the Mount Rushmore area. This massive undertaking has been in progress since 1948 and is still far from completion today, making it the longest undertaking of its kind in the country. The memorial consists of the mountain carving, the Indian Museum of North America, and the Native American Cultural Center, all of which serve to honor the memory and spirit of Crazy Horse, the great Oglala Lakota warrior.

The statue is currently being carved into a mountain, and will stand at 641 feet wide and 563 feet high. When completed, the statue will be larger than Mount Rushmore, where each of the four US Presidents' heads stand 60 feet high. The face of the statue was just completed in 1948, and Crazy Horse's outstretched arm as well as his horse are still works in progress. Occasionally, construction of the memorial dictates the need for blasting on the mountain. During these times, large blasting parties are hosted that draw in hundreds of visitors to watch the massive and well-planned blast.
